Late last week one of the formative dj`s of the entire hardcore/jungle/drum&bass scene for the past thirty years passed away for reasons undisclosed…
I unfortunately never got to hear Randall play personally, but just from the rough and tumble vibes ozzing out the woofers from the early A.W.O.L mixes, where if you can take loud mc’ing over supremely underground tuneage, that’s where you best find the atmosphere we were looking for
All the way to present day Randall has been ubiquitous on the scene since the earlies days, on innumerable raves, festivals, shows, mixes and clubs worldwide.
I wont go too much into his life and career as there are plenty of interviews and sets documenting his career.
Randall was a Dj, not a producer, so apart from a ton of mixcd`s he never really put out so much tunes on vinyl, though I am blessed to have one, and its included in this set that is 100% improvised just wanting to capture the sounds of Randall as best I can.
By all accounts an affable man with great skills and one who helped keeping the scene together when at times it has been teethering on collapse thru petty squabbles, and most impotantly, enough common sense to regard life as a gift,
I hope well spent.
Wherever he is now, I hope in a good place with all the whitelabels, dubplates and acetates one could wish for and a boomin system to match.
